Last week’s winner
Davien Parks | Tulalip Heritage boys basketball
Parks scored 27 of his 33 points in the first half and finished with seven assists in a win over Cedar Park Christian on Dec. 4. Parks won The Herald’s Athlete of the Week for Nov. 30-Dec. 6 by claiming 233 (46.79%) of the 498 votes.
This week’s nominees
Brooke Blachly | Archbishop Murphy girls basketball
The sharp-shooting senior guard drilled 13 3-point baskets in two games last week, scoring 31 against Woodinville and 28 vs. Shorewood.
Mia Cianega | Everett girls wrestling
A defending state champion at 190 pounds, the senior won the 235-pound class at the Everett Tournament on Saturday with three first-round pins in times of 14 seconds, 44 seconds, and 1 minute, 39 seconds.
Henry Selders | Everett boys basketball
The 6-3 sophomore posted a stat line of 33 points, nine rebounds, four assists and four steals in a 92-34 win over Cascade on Dec. 13. His double-double (12 points, 10 rebounds) also helped the Seagulls beat Shorecrest 59-55 on Dec. 10.
Michael Smathers Jr. | Marysville Pilchuck boys basketball
The 36 points the sophomore scored against Marysville Getchell on Dec. 8 were so nice, he did it twice, putting up another 36 against Cascade on Dec. 10.
